Do Police Officers Discriminate Against Low-Income Motorists During Traffic Stops and Searches?

  • Jun 24
  • 6 min read

Feigenberg and Miller (2025) examine whether police officers discriminate against low-income motorists during traffic stops and searches. They analyze more than 11 million traffic stops conducted by the Texas Highway Patrol between 2009 and 2015, linking motorists to measures of household income and vehicle status. They find large class disparities in policing. Motorists in the bottom income quintile were searched in 2.5% of stops, compared with 1.1% for those in the top quintile—more than twice as often. Low-income motorists were also less likely to have contraband discovered when searched and were more likely to be stopped for discretionary infractions associated with pretext stops.

Full Citation and Link to Article

Feigenberg, B., & Miller, C. (2025). Class disparities and discrimination in traffic stops and searches. American Economic Journal: Applied Economics. Advance online publication. https://doi.org/10.1257/app.20250397


Central Research Question

Feigenberg and Miller investigate whether police officers treat motorists differently based on their economic class and whether observed class disparities in traffic stops and searches reflect discrimination rather than differences in conduct or criminal activity. Although a large literature has examined racial disparities in policing, considerably less attention has been devoted to socioeconomic status. The authors seek to determine whether low-income motorists are more likely to be stopped and searched and whether those additional searches are justified by higher rates of contraband possession.


A key innovation of the study is its recognition that discrimination may occur at two stages of the enforcement process. Officers first decide whether to stop a motorist and then decide whether to conduct a search. Most previous studies focus only on the search decision among already-stopped motorists. The authors argue that a complete assessment of discrimination must account for both margins. Their central question is therefore whether police officers use perceived economic status when deciding whom to stop and search and whether such decisions improve law enforcement outcomes.


Previous Literature

The article builds upon extensive research examining discrimination throughout the criminal justice system. Prior studies have documented racial disparities in traffic stops, searches, arrests, pretrial detention, sentencing, and police use of force. Influential contributions by Knowles, Persico, and Todd (2001), Anwar and Fang (2006), and Pierson et al. (2020) have focused on whether racial differences in police behavior reflect discrimination or statistical assessments of criminal risk.


Research on class-based disparities has been more limited. Sociologists and criminologists have shown that residents of economically disadvantaged neighborhoods experience greater police presence, more frequent stops, and higher arrest rates. However, these studies generally rely on neighborhood-level measures and cannot determine whether police directly respond to an individual’s socioeconomic status. Neighborhood analyses are also vulnerable to omitted variable concerns because disadvantaged and affluent areas differ along many dimensions.


The authors extend the discrimination literature by focusing explicitly on economic class. They also connect their work to broader research on class-based discrimination in labor markets, housing markets, and consumer interactions. Their contribution is important because it moves beyond documenting disparities and attempts to identify the causal effect of perceived socioeconomic status on police behavior.


Data

The study uses administrative data covering virtually every traffic stop conducted by the Texas Highway Patrol between 2009 and 2015. After applying sample restrictions, the final dataset contains approximately 11 million traffic stops. The data include information on motorists, vehicles, traffic violations, searches, contraband discoveries, stop locations, stop timing, and the identity of the trooper conducting the stop.


A distinctive feature of the dataset is the availability of motorists’ names and addresses. The authors use this information to estimate household income by combining Census block-group data with property assessment records. This procedure allows them to create an individualized measure of economic status rather than relying solely on neighborhood averages.


The researchers further merge the traffic stop records with Texas criminal history data and commercial address-history files. These additions enable them to identify repeat motorists, track individuals across multiple stops, and account for criminal history. The resulting dataset provides an unusually rich portrait of interactions between motorists and law enforcement and represents one of the most comprehensive data sources assembled for studying socioeconomic disparities in policing.


Methods

The authors begin by documenting descriptive relationships between household income and traffic stop outcomes. They estimate how search rates, contraband recovery rates, and the types of infractions leading to stops vary across the income distribution. These analyses control for race, gender, criminal history, location, timing, and trooper characteristics.

The study’s primary contribution, however, is its causal inference strategy. The authors exploit within-motorist variation in the vehicles that individuals drive. Because vehicles convey information about economic status, a person may appear wealthier or poorer depending on the vehicle being used at a particular time. Importantly, the same individual can drive different vehicles across different stops.


The research design compares the same motorist when driving vehicles that signal different levels of socioeconomic status. By holding constant the individual while changing the class signal communicated by the vehicle, the authors isolate the effect of perceived class on police behavior. This approach reduces concerns that observed disparities merely reflect differences between low-income and high-income individuals.


The authors also develop a formal model of stop and search decisions. The model demonstrates how discrimination can arise both when officers decide whether to stop motorists and when they decide whether to conduct searches. To investigate stop decisions, the authors examine whether lower-status vehicles are disproportionately stopped for discretionary violations commonly associated with pretextual policing. To investigate search decisions, they estimate how search probabilities change when the same motorist drives vehicles conveying different socioeconomic signals.


Finally, they employ instrumental-variable methods to estimate the productivity of marginal searches induced by perceived class differences. This allows them to assess whether additional searches generated by class signals actually increase contraband recovery.


Findings/Size Effects

The study reveals substantial socioeconomic disparities in police searches. Motorists in the lowest income quintile are searched in approximately 2.5% of stops, compared with only 1.1% of stops among motorists in the highest income quintile. Consequently, low-income motorists are searched more than twice as frequently as high-income motorists.


The authors estimate that a 100% increase in household income is associated with a 0.37 percentage-point decline in the probability of being searched. Given the relatively low baseline search rate, this represents a substantial effect. Importantly, the relationship remains strong after controlling for numerous demographic, geographic, and criminal history variables.


The evidence also indicates that searches of low-income motorists are less productive. Although officers search these motorists more often, they are less likely to discover contraband when conducting those searches. This finding is inconsistent with a simple efficiency-based explanation in which officers successfully identify individuals who are most likely to possess contraband.


The within-motorist analysis provides even stronger evidence. When the same individual drives a lower-status vehicle, the probability of being searched increases significantly. The authors estimate that switching to a vehicle that doubles signaled income reduces the search probability by approximately 0.53 percentage points, representing a decline of roughly 28% relative to the sample mean search rate.


Evidence also suggests that perceived class affects stop decisions. Motorists driving lower-status vehicles are more likely to be stopped for discretionary infractions that appear consistent with pretextual enforcement. The authors estimate that doubling signaled income reduces the implied stop rate by approximately 7%.


Finally, the instrumental-variable analysis shows that marginal searches induced by lower-status vehicles are less likely to recover contraband than comparable searches involving motorists perceived as wealthier. Reallocating those searches toward higher-income motorists would increase overall contraband yield. The authors also find evidence that low-income defendants are more likely to plead guilty or no contest and less likely to receive dismissals or acquittals, potentially reducing the expected costs associated with stops and searches of economically disadvantaged motorists.


Conclusion

Feigenberg and Miller provide some of the strongest evidence to date that economic class influences police behavior during traffic stops and searches. Using an innovative within-motorist design, they demonstrate that the same individual is treated differently when driving vehicles that signal different levels of socioeconomic status. This approach allows them to move beyond simple correlations and provide evidence consistent with class-based discrimination.


The findings indicate that low-income motorists are more likely to be searched, more likely to be stopped for discretionary infractions, and less likely to possess contraband when searched. These patterns suggest that socioeconomic status affects enforcement decisions independently of actual criminal behavior.


Methodologically, the study represents an important advance in the literature. Its combination of large-scale administrative data, within-individual comparisons, formal modeling, and instrumental-variable analysis provides a credible framework for identifying the effects of perceived class. More broadly, the article expands research on discrimination in criminal justice beyond race and demonstrates that socioeconomic status constitutes an important dimension through which public institutions allocate enforcement resources.
